Melon Ambrosia

Mix together three types of melon to make a colorful, light dessert.

"Each time I serve this light and refreshing dessert, it gets rave reviews," comments field editor Edie DeSpain from Logan, Utah. "With three kinds of melon, it's lovely and colorful but so simple to prepare."

Preparation time: 15 minutes

You Will Need
1 cup watermelon balls or cubes
1 cup cantaloupe balls or cubes
1 cup honeydew balls or cubes
1/3 cup lime juice
2 tablespoons sugar
2 tablespoons honey
1/4 cup flaked coconut, toasted
Fresh mint, optional


What to Do
1. In a small bowl, combine the melon balls. In another bowl, combine the lime juice, sugar and honey; pour over melon and toss to coat.

2. Cover and refrigerate for at least 1 hour. Sprinkle with coconut. Garnish with mint if desired.

Serves 4


Nutritional analysis: One serving (3/4 cup ) equals 137 calories, 4 g fat (3 g saturated fat), 0 cholesterol, 12 mg sodium, 29 carbohydrate, 2 g fiber, 1 g protein. Diabetic exchange: 2 fruit.
